Securing Maritime Operations: The Importance of Timely Spare Part Shipping

Keeping maritime operations running smoothly relies heavily on a well-oiled supply chain. One key element of this chain is the timely shipping of spare parts. When vessels encounter unexpected malfunctions, prompt access to replacement components can mean the difference between minimal downtime and costly delays. A robust spare parts logistics system ensures that repairs are completed swiftly, minimizing disruption to schedules and preserving productivity.

This dependability in spare part delivery has a direct impact on a company's bottom line. Reduced downtime translates to lower operational costs, increased revenue generation, and enhanced customer satisfaction. By prioritizing timely spare part shipping, maritime businesses can optimize their operations and remain advantageous in a demanding market.

Tailored Shipping Solutions for Bulk Vessel Spares

Securing reliable delivery of critical spares for bulk vessels poses a unique set of challenges. These include the need for streamlined logistics to handle large quantities, compliance website with stringent international regulations, and the urgent nature of many equipment shipments.

To overcome these challenges, specialized shipping providers offer a range of customized services designed to ensure the successful and timely transport of vessel spares.
